FHFA Says Home Prices Up 0.7% in April 0

According to the latest Federal Housing Finance Agency’s (FHFA) House Price Index (HPI), home prices rose 0.7% in April. In addition, they report that prices rose 3.1% from April 2022 through April 2023. The FHFA HPI is the nation’s only collection of public, freely available house price indexes that measure changes in single-family home values based on data from all 50 states and over 400 American cities that extend back to the mid-1970s.
